Overview

Booth replaces the spreadsheets, group chats, and after-hours scrambles that trade-show teams typically run on. Plan the show, budget it, assign the tasks, track the assets that ship to the floor, and see the whole calendar at a glance. The same codebase ships as a web app and a native desktop app.

What it does

The shortlist.

  • 01Multi-tenant workspaces with role-based data permissions and row-level security
  • 02Show planning with budgets, tasks, assets, and booth kits
  • 03Dashboard with spend, upcoming shows, and a 90-day outlook
  • 04Application-level PII encryption with plaintext columns dropped
  • 05Audit log, activity feed, notifications, and custom fields
  • 06Installable PWA plus a native desktop build via Tauri
  • 07Hardened CSP, HSTS, and security headers emitted per request
Inside the system

Capabilities, in plain language.

01

Show planning

Define the event, dates, location, and stage. Track every show from planning through logistics in a single list, with filters and calendar views.

02

Budget and spend

Per-show budgets that roll up into a program-level total, with upcoming spend broken out so finance is never surprised.

03

Tasks and assets

Assign the work, track what ships, and reuse booth kits between shows instead of rebuilding the packing list every time.

04

Team and permissions

Role-based access down to the data level, invitations, an audit log of who changed what, and a delete-account path that actually deletes.
